Web20 de dez. de 2024 · As I have understood, "At sea" is a conception of not being on the land when taking about sea waters or oceans. "At the sea" means by the sea waters when, for instance, we talk about seals or penguins, or about a tent put up near the sea water. "On the sea" is about something floating, bobbing on the sea water surface, like a boat or a buoy.
